Abstract
A system and method for calibrating a local radio reference clock for a radio operating in a radio network having a network reference clock. The method comprises determining at the radio an offset between the local clock and the network clock, placing the local clock in a calibration mode, and calibrating the local clock using a radio link to reduce the offset.

- 16. In a method of calibrating a local radio reference clock for a radio operating in a radio network having a network reference clock for a synchronous communication protocol, the improvement comprising calibrating the local radio clock with the network reference clock by communicating information to the radio over a radio communication channel.
